Finally made the deal to get something better than what we had, but not to the point that my new found hobby will bankrupt me. :)

Samsung PN50B550 50” Plasma HDTV
•50” display
•16:9 aspect ratio
•1080p resolution
•2,000,000:1 dynamic contrast ratio
•1,500 cd/m² brightness
•USB port
•4 HDMI
•PC input
•10 W per channel
•2 speakers•V-chip control
•Energy Star qualified
•600 Hz screen refresh rate

The only issue I have had so far is not TV related (that I can tell) and when I am playing certain games on the PS3 (also new) there is a lag time. The TV looks awesome and I have spent too much time with it this week my kids and spouse might be a little jealous. :lol:
